NetworkPeninsula is a 501(c)3 nonprofit organization that supports more than 280 nonprofits across the Peninsula through continuing education, Board Training, networking, information sharing, and expanded outreach. Our programs are designed to help nonprofits build their capacity to remain sustainable and fulfill their missions effectively.
Our mission is to raise awareness of the needs on the Peninsula, encourage involvement from community members & strengthen the nonprofits working to meet these needs.
Founded in 2007 as NetworkWilliamsburg, we changed our name in 2014 to NetworkPeninsula to reflect the growth of our programs that now support nonprofits in greater Williamsburg, Newport News, Hampton, Gloucester-Mathews, Poquoson, and surrounding communities. Today, NetworkPeninsula supports hundreds of nonprofits, helping them to expand their reach out into the communities in which we live, work, and play. We do this by connecting them to individuals, businesses, civic and faith-based groups and to opportunities and resources that can help them meet the growing needs of our neighbors.

OUR WORK
As we work toward our mission, our goals remain the same: to equip nonprofits with the tools needed to effectively fulfill their missions; and to create a Networked Community of stakeholders committed to ensuring their sustainability so they can continue to meet the growing needs of our neighbors.
- Raising Awareness – we help build the capacity of nonprofits by expanding their reach out into the communities they serve and connecting them to opportunities and resources that can help them grow their organizations. Through our website and weekly E-Newsletters, we connect with hundreds of individuals, businesses, and civic and faith-based organizations across the Peninsula to let them know about the volunteer needs, item needs, and upcoming events of more than 280 nonprofits on the Peninsula.
- Encouraging Involvement – we create opportunities for individuals, businesses, and civic and faith-based groups to support multiple area nonprofits, to increase their own outreach efforts, and to create meaningful change in our community. We offer Nonprofit Board Training Classes, annual Impact Forums, and networking opportunities for community, business, and nonprofit leaders to gather to discuss issues that impact our community. We also help groups coordinate collection drives, work days, and other service projects to match their interests to the needs of nonprofits.
- Strengthening Nonprofits – we equip nonprofits with the tools needed to fulfill their missions effectively. Programs include monthly continuing education workshops, networking opportunities, a grants database, facilitation of discounts from area businesses, and annual Impact Forums to bring together business, community, and nonprofit leaders.
